Purton, a quiet corner of Gloucestershire, carries the gentle hum of rural life. It lies 5.8 km east of Lydney (from Lydney: bearing 79°T, OS grid SO 691 042), and is situated north-north-east of Brookend village. The air here, especially in the late afternoon, often holds a particular softness, catching the subtle golds of ripening wheat fields that stretch towards the Severn Estuary. Purton itself presents a scattering of stone-built cottages, their roofs weathered to a pleasing grey, clustered around a modest village green where the scent of damp earth mingles with the faint sweetness of hedgerow blossoms. Its proximity to the expansive waters of the estuary hints at a history tied to the ebb and flow of tides, a subtle reminder of ancient pathways and livelihoods.
